Armin Strom One Week

Collection profile · 2023

Armin Strom’s One Week is the System 78 family’s seven-day, manually wound platform: a contemporary, openworked three-hander built around twin barrels, a prominent power-reserve display, and the brand’s accessible-haute-horlogerie positioning within its in-house collection architecture.

Why it matters

The One Week matters because it repackages Armin Strom’s foundational long-power manual calibre into a more wearable, modern System 78 format, making the brand’s architectural movement language and hand-finished mechanics available below its resonance-heavy flagship tier.

Collection timeline

  • 2010 — Armin Strom’s first-generation One Week debuted; the 2024 official press material explicitly compares the new watch to this 2010 original.
  • 2023 — The redesigned One Week returned as the limited One Week First Edition, introducing the current integrated-bracelet, more three-dimensional System 78 format.
  • 2024 — The One Week Manufacture Edition entered the permanent collection in anthracite PVD form, broadening availability beyond the 25-piece First Edition.
  • 2025 — Armin Strom expanded the line with the One Week Skeleton Titanium and One Week Skeleton Rose Gold, pushing the family further into full skeletonization.

FAQ

What defines the Armin Strom One Week collection?

It is Armin Strom’s seven-day manually wound System 78 line, centered on the ARM21 architecture with twin barrels, openworked dial-side mechanics, and a prominent power-reserve indication.

Is the One Week a current Armin Strom collection?

Yes. It appears as an active sub-collection inside System 78 on the brand’s current collection pages, with recent Manufacture Edition and skeletonized variants listed.
